用 getchar ()、 putchar ( c )函数输入任意三个字符,并输出。
时间: 2024-03-03 18:47:12 浏览: 19
好的,下面是代码:
```c
#include <stdio.h>
int main() {
char c1, c2, c3;
printf("请输入三个字符:\n");
c1 = getchar();
c2 = getchar();
c3 = getchar();
printf("你输入的三个字符是:");
putchar(c1);
putchar(c2);
putchar(c3);
return 0;
}
```
输入三个字符后,程序会输出这三个字符,例如输入 "abc",程序会输出 "abc"。
相关问题
2.用getchar()、putchar(c)函数输入任意三个字符,并输出。
好的,下面是一个简单的示例:
```c
#include <stdio.h>
int main()
{
char c1, c2, c3;
printf("请输入任意三个字符:\n");
c1 = getchar(); // 输入第一个字符
c2 = getchar(); // 输入第二个字符
c3 = getchar(); // 输入第三个字符
putchar(c1); // 输出第一个字符
putchar(c2); // 输出第二个字符
putchar(c3); // 输出第三个字符
return 0;
}
```
这个程序会提示用户输入三个字符,并用 `getchar()` 函数获取用户输入,然后用 `putchar()` 函数将这三个字符输出。
运行程序后,你需要在命令行中输入三个字符,并按下回车键,程序会输出这三个字符。例如,输入 `A`, `B`, `C`,程序会输出 `ABC`。
希望这个例子能够帮助你理解 `getchar()` 和 `putchar()` 函数的用法。
用getchar()、putchar(c)函数输入任意字符,并输出
好的,以下是一份 C++ 代码,可以使用 `getchar()` 和 `putchar()` 函数来输入任意字符,并输出:
```c++
#include <iostream>
using namespace std;
int main() {
char c;
cout << "Please input a character: ";
c = getchar(); // 使用 getchar() 函数输入任意字符
cout << "The character you input is: ";
putchar(c); // 使用 putchar() 函数输出字符
return 0;
}
```
在这个代码中,我们首先定义了一个 `char` 类型的变量 `c`,用于存储输入的字符。然后,我们使用 `cout` 语句输出提示信息,使用 `getchar()` 函数输入任意字符,并将其赋值给变量 `c`。最后,我们使用 `putchar()` 函数输出变量 `c` 中存储的字符。